    WoD's vampires operate on a "clan" sort of thing. You pick a clan at character creation, and it determines which sorts of skills and abilities you can possess. Brujah are kind of like your standard brawlers, and get abilities that improve those kinds of things (abilities that make them faster, abilities that make them hit harder, etc), Ventrue are your basic "Mesmer" archetype; hypnotic suggestion, seduction, and outright mental domination are all in their bag of tricks. Nosferatu are kind of your rogue-like type - become invisible, be harder to notice, that kind of stuff.

    That's what I remember from Bloodlines, anyway.
    Well, from what I've read of the stages in this game it won't work like that.

    Every player and every character will start as a Mortal Human. And then have to become a Kindred (vampire) later.
    And from the statements I've read I've understood it that they want to add the other character templates (warewolfs, changelings, hunters etc) later on but only going with vampires at launch for a smaller workload.
    Something I dislike since i generally find vampires to be the least intresting, but as long as other things come I'm fine.

    As for class/race etc.
    I doubt there will exist classes. There will exist abilities (str, int, manipulation etc) and Skills (marksmanship, science, intimidate etc). Those will define your character but you won't have any presets of "This class gives you -that"

    Clans I think will only make some other abilities etc easier to get once you become a vampire.

    Mage is alot better game than Vampire IMO, but I haven't played any WoD since the reboot several years ago. Werewolves in WoD are the guardians of nature BTW, not mindless beasts by any stretch, they have (had?) a shamanistic culture and were actually far less likely to go into a frenzy than Vampires were simply because vamps do it if they run out of blood which can happen very easily.
